Job description

Location: Scottish Event Campus (SEC), Glasgow
Company: Levy
Reports to: Head Chef

Role Purpose

The Lead Chef – Retail is responsible for leading the day-to-day culinary delivery across Levy’s retail food outlets at the SEC. This role ensures consistent food quality, efficient kitchen operations, strong team leadership and full compliance with food safety and health & safety standards in a high-volume, event-led environment.

Working closely with the Head Chef and wider operations teams, the Lead Chef will drive performance, standards and engagement across retail kitchens, supporting the delivery of exceptional food experiences at scale.

Key Responsibilities
Culinary & Operational Leadership
  • Lead the preparation and delivery of high-quality food across all retail outlets
  • Ensure food is produced consistently to Levy brand standards and specifications
  • Manage kitchen operations during live events and peak trading periods
  • Drive speed, efficiency and consistency across high-volume retail service
  • Lead, motivate and develop retail kitchen teams, setting clear expectations
  • Support recruitment, onboarding and training of kitchen team members
  • Act as a role model, leading by example during service and preparation
  • Foster a positive, inclusive and high-performing kitchen culture
Food Safety, Quality & Compliance
  • Ensure full compliance with food safety, hygiene, allergen and health & safety standards
  • Maintain accurate records in line with HACCP, COSHH and company procedures
  • Conduct checks and audits, addressing issues promptly and effectively
  • Support ordering, stock rotation and inventory management
  • Monitor food waste and portion control, driving cost efficiency
  • Assist with forecasting volumes in line with event schedules and footfall
  • Work closely with front of house, operations and supply chain teams
  • Support menu implementation, innovation and seasonal changes
  • Identify opportunities to improve processes, quality and guest experience
Skills & Experience
  • Experience working in high-volume retail, stadia, events or fast-paced hospitality
  • Strong knowledge of food safety, hygiene and kitchen compliance
  • Confident people leader with excellent communication skills
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, ever-changing environment
  • Experience in large-scale venues or multi-outlet operations
  • Exposure to branded retail food concepts
  • Level 3 Food Safety qualification (or willingness to obtain)
Working Hours
  • Flexible, event-driven rota including evenings, weekends and peak event days
